Completion of the following curriculum will satisfy the requirements for an Associate in Science at the Kentucky Community and Technical College System and leads to the Bachelor of Science in Mechanical Engineering at the University of Louisville.

Transfer Degree Pathway

Associate in Science to Bachelor of Science in Mechanical Engineering Transfer Degree Pathway Program Requirements. The total baccalaureate degree requires 125 credit hours.

TBS XXX means to be selected by KCTCS student

*SBS - at least two courses from different disciplines
** Students who do not test into MAT 175 must complete MAT 150 AND MAT 155 before being able to take MAT 175.  Students may also complete MAT 171 according to placement.
